Homeschool Adult & Child Pottery (Ages 7+)
This 6-week class will give the opportunity for a parent and child/children to work together with the wheel throwing process. You will learn throwing fundamentals for creating functional pottery. Bowls and cylindrical forms will be explored as well as trimming and glaze techniques. This class is an energetic and fun way for your family to gain knowledge in this historical technique of throwing clay to make something useful.
